Description

Set in a prominent and central High Street location in Alconbury, this stunning 17th Century Grade II Listed detached residence seamlessly blends historic charm with contemporary luxury. Offering over 3,200 sq ft of thoughtfully extended accommodation, this exceptional family home has been expertly interior designed by JK Interiors to provide versatile and stylish living spaces. With five generously sized bedrooms, four of which boast private en suites, plus a family bathroom, the property comfortably accommodates modern family life. Boasting three inviting reception rooms, many original character elements and period features, and nestled within a beautiful 0.75-acre plot that enjoys a delightful open aspect to the rear, this unique home truly must be seen to be appreciated. Recently rethatched within the last two years, the property combines timeless aesthetics with quality maintenance and care. The house offers impressive scale ,character and extremely practical living space all in equal measure.

Upon entering this impressive home, you are greeted by a welcoming entrance hall leading through to the principal reception areas. The spacious lounge features charming period details such as exposed beams and a period fireplace, creating a warm and inviting atmosphere. Adjacent to this, the formal dining room provides an elegant setting for entertaining guests or family meals. The third reception room is versatile and light-filled, perfect as a sitting room, home office, or playroom to suit your needs.

Upstairs, the five bedrooms offer comfortable and adaptable accommodation. Four of the bedrooms benefit from their own luxury ensuite bathrooms, each finished to a high standard. The well-appointed family bathroom serves the remaining first floor bedroom. The external ground floor guest/staff accommodation offers an additional interesting element and would also lend itself to self contained annexe use.

Throughout the home, carefully preserved period features such as exposed timberwork, original fireplaces and wide plank floor boards enhance the character and charm that set this property apart.

Externally, the generous 0.75-acre plot offers beautiful, mature gardens with a delightful open aspect to the rear, providing a peaceful and private outdoor space. This enviable garden offers excellent potential for alfresco dining, gardening, and recreation, making it ideal for both relaxation and entertaining in all seasons.

To fully appreciate the stunning presentation, exquisite design, and significant character on offer, viewing is essential and strictly by appointment only. This remarkable Grade II listed home combines history, style, and space in one of Alconbury’s most sought-after addresses and represents a rare opportunity for those looking to secure a stylish countryside residence with excellent amenities close at hand. The village school, shop and pleasant open countryside are all within a few minutes walk.

Outside

The property stands in large mature and private gardens extended in excess of 0.75 of an acre (STMS) . The extensive gravel driveway gives generous parking provision and is accessed via twin electrically controlled security gates. The gardens consist primarily of level lawn with large stocked varieties of shrubs, rose-beds and evergreen ornamental trees .The gardens are subdivided by established box hedging .There is an established orchard with a selection of productive fruit trees, a pleasant child's playhouse/treehouse and timber shed, there is an extensive paved terrace enjoying a lovely view across the grounds, outside lighting and tap, CCTV system. The gardens are enclosed by mixed boundaries offering a good degree of privacy.
